Patricia P. Hackett's Obituary
Patricia P. Hackett, 89, of Memphis passed away Thursday, February 7, 2013. She was a retired computer programmer from Southern College of Optometry, volunteered for MIFA, Wonder Series and the Children’s Museum. Ms. Hackett was also a graduate of De Pauw University where she was a member of the Alpha Phi sorority and was a member of Calvary Episcopal Church where she was active with the Waffle Shop. She was preceded in death by her daughter, Joan Sensat in 2001; and is survived by her daughters, Barbara Etheridge (Jeff) of Memphis and Margaret McIlroy (Jeff) of Fenton, Missouri; five grandchildren, Steven Russell, Genna Etheridge, Denis Etheridge, Thomas McIlroy and Tricia McIlroy.
